Camping out in the back part of the Guenoc Ranch last weekend the stars were unbelievable. After a hot day that we spent swimming in the creek I was pretty tired and almost went to bed without taking any shots, but the stars were just too incredible and I thought I would regret it if I didn’t.
It was very dark. Even a 15+minute exposure came out dark. But the star trails were nice. 15 min. 46 sec./f5.6/iso200
The night sky reflection in the water was cool, but I had to up the iso to avoid star trails, which makes the sky a little grainy. 1 min. 6 sec./f5.6/iso2500
1 min. 49 sec./f5.6/iso2500
With a lower iso I had to do a longer exposure making the star trails really show up, which I think changes the feel of the image. 6min 4sec./f5.6/iso200
